Output 828fa93678cdf18df19a78c67341ad2cc141b07f15d84ba38fcf6e91fe294853:6

value
315339
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 865283ffdd820cf1a3117c1a531c531a91233b92 OP_EQUALVERIFY OP_CHECKSIG
address
1DFEPzVdbxWxw8hk4DTPrMszKDUNoZPcBt
transaction
828fa93678cdf18df19a78c67341ad2cc141b07f15d84ba38fcf6e91fe294853
spent
true